This is a nice tavern, dedicated to the Minnesota Vikings! There is a bar with gaming, a game room with pinball, pool, darts, skeeball, and a golf game. Large indoor space with various seating options. Lots of TVs all over the place showing mostly sports. We ordered fish and chips and fish tacos, I guess because we like fish lol. Both dishes were very good, and served hot and fresh. The french fries were good and the coleslaw was obviously homemade and very delicious. I don't know what sauce that was on the fish tacos, but it was also good. The fried fish was pretty good, but a little bit greasy. Lynn was friendly and did a good job serving us. Personally, I was glad to see all three varieties of Miller beer available, Miller Lite, Miller High Life and MGD; all available on the happy hour menu. Prices were reasonable. The bathrooms were clean. Overall, we had a nice visit.
